In the case of Tears of the Kingdom, Star Fragments are both impressive and elusive materials. They fall from the sky seemingly at random, only appear at night, and vanish once the sun rises. Additionally, they always land far away from the player's location, making it likely that Link won't reach them in time before they disappear.

Fortunately, a Redditor named Hunterjet discovered a strategy for efficiently gathering Star Fragments in the game. This strategy involves utilizing the game's fast travel and time-passing mechanics. The goal of the strategy is to provide an alternate method to the well-known glitches found in Tears of the Kingdom. The process begins by warping to the Gerudo Canyon Skyview Tower, which has a convenient cooking pot nearby. The player rests until night time, then launches themselves from the tower and dives to the Star Fragment that consistently appears in the area. Afterward, Hunterjet teleports to the Mayam Shrine located above in the sky. By diving back down to the ground, they are able to collect another Star Fragment that manifests in that particular area. In just two minutes, Hunterjet was able to gather two Star Fragments using this method. By repeating the process, they managed to collect all 103 Star Fragments needed to upgrade the 35 different armor sets in the game known as Tears of the Kingdom. Additionally, Hunterjet provided a list of warp points that are compatible with this strategy, as well as those that are not, allowing players to choose the most effective locations for themselves. One important note is that the player must not have already obtained a Star Fragment on the same in-game day they begin this exploit. However, this can be easily resolved by allowing a day to pass.
